POST api/ActionLog

Request Information

URI Parameters

None.

Body Parameters

AppLoginLog
NameDescriptionTypeAdditional information
appid

应用id

integer

Required

serverid

服务器ID

string

Required

actorname

角色名

string

Max length: 32

actorid

角色id

string

None.

actorlevel

角色等级

string

None.

user

用户(用户名或用户ID)

string

Required

Max length: 32

pid

合作商id

integer

None.

ip

IP

string

Required

Max length: 32

mac

MAC

string

Max length: 32

uuid

设备id

string

Max length: 32

radid

广告id

string

Max length: 32

rsid

子站点id

string

Max length: 32

logintime

登录时间

integer

Required

CreateTime

date

None.

sign

签名sign=md5(APPID_MAC_UUID_RADID_RSID_LoginTime_ServerID_appkey)

string

Required

Max length: 1024

action

动作(不传默认代表登录,也可传一个值过来代表创建角色)

string

None.

extinfo

扩展信息

string

None.

os

string

None.

mod

string

None.

TypeName

string

None.

openid

string

None.

ad_token

string

None.

request_id

string

None.

advertising_id

string

None.

idfa

string

None.

oaid

string

None.

@name

string

None.

@gameid

string

None.

@worldid

string

None.

@channelid

string

None.

@gamearea

string

None.

@time

string

None.

@gamever

string

None.

@datatype

string

None.

@area

string

None.

@uuid

string

None.

@hostip

string

None.

Request Formats

application/json, text/json

Sample:
{
  "appid": 1,
  "serverid": "sample string 2",
  "actorname": "sample string 3",
  "actorid": "sample string 4",
  "actorlevel": "sample string 5",
  "user": "sample string 6",
  "pid": 7,
  "ip": "sample string 8",
  "mac": "sample string 9",
  "uuid": "sample string 10",
  "radid": "sample string 11",
  "rsid": "sample string 12",
  "logintime": 13,
  "CreateTime": "2024-09-19T22:13:14.8675762+08:00",
  "sign": "sample string 15",
  "action": "sample string 16",
  "extinfo": "sample string 17",
  "os": "sample string 18",
  "mod": "sample string 19",
  "TypeName": "sample string 20",
  "openid": "sample string 21",
  "ad_token": "sample string 22",
  "request_id": "sample string 23",
  "advertising_id": "sample string 24",
  "idfa": "sample string 25",
  "oaid": "sample string 26",
  "@name": "sample string 27",
  "@gameid": "sample string 28",
  "@worldid": "sample string 29",
  "@channelid": "sample string 30",
  "@gamearea": "sample string 31",
  "@time": "sample string 32",
  "@gamever": "sample string 33",
  "@datatype": "sample string 34",
  "@area": "sample string 35",
  "@uuid": "sample string 36",
  "@hostip": "sample string 37"
}

application/xml, text/xml

Sample:
<AppLoginLog x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/SzGla.WebApps.AppDataAPI.Models">
  <_uuid>sample string 36</_uuid>
  <area>sample string 35</area>
  <base_channelid>sample string 30</base_channelid>
  <base_gamearea>sample string 31</base_gamearea>
  <base_gameid>sample string 28</base_gameid>
  <base_gamever>sample string 33</base_gamever>
  <base_tablename>sample string 27</base_tablename>
  <base_time>sample string 32</base_time>
  <base_worldid>sample string 29</base_worldid>
  <datatype>sample string 34</datatype>
  <hostip>sample string 37</hostip>
  <APPID>1</APPID>
  <Action>sample string 16</Action>
  <ActorID>sample string 4</ActorID>
  <ActorLevel>sample string 5</ActorLevel>
  <ActorName>sample string 3</ActorName>
  <Ad_token>sample string 22</Ad_token>
  <Advertising_id>sample string 24</Advertising_id>
  <CreateTime>2024-09-19T22:13:14.8675762+08:00</CreateTime>
  <ExtInfo>sample string 17</ExtInfo>
  <IP>sample string 8</IP>
  <Idfa>sample string 25</Idfa>
  <LoginTime>13</LoginTime>
  <MAC>sample string 9</MAC>
  <Mod>sample string 19</Mod>
  <OS>sample string 18</OS>
  <OaId>sample string 26</OaId>
  <OpenId>sample string 21</OpenId>
  <PID>7</PID>
  <RADID>sample string 11</RADID>
  <RSID>sample string 12</RSID>
  <Request_id>sample string 23</Request_id>
  <ServerID>sample string 2</ServerID>
  <Sign>sample string 15</Sign>
  <TypeName>sample string 20</TypeName>
  <UUID>sample string 10</UUID>
  <User>sample string 6</User>
</AppLoginLog>

application/x-www-form-urlencoded

Sample:

Failed to generate the sample for media type 'application/x-www-form-urlencoded'. Cannot use formatter 'JQueryMvcFormUrlEncodedFormatter' to write type 'AppLoginLog'.

Response Information

Resource Description

IHttpActionResult

None.

Response Formats

application/json, text/json, application/xml, text/xml

Sample:

Sample not available.